Is the wheel hex stripped?
 
Use higher value diff fluid in th rear, 30-50k will help. Same in the front.
It will drive better as well.
Right now, all power is going to that tire and the tire grip will cause this issue.
You could try adding a 2nd nut but that is a pain.

Yeah, the mojave is famous for wheels falling off. I haven't had any issues with them myself. Like I said, thread locker right out of the box for me.. it's important to make sure the stub axle, threads and wheel nut are free of any oil before using thread locker. Then a minimum of 12 hours, preferably 24 hours to cure. Hard to do when one is anxious to use the rig, but worth it.
 
Found the kyosho mp10e wheel nuts to be the best (lightweight and doesn't back out) but it's a very similar design to the stock Talion EXB, only lighter.

Make sure to retighten the lugs before every pack
